#167551 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#167551 is composed of 8.6% red, 45.9%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.8%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 157.3 degrees, a saturation of 68.3% and a lightness of 27.3%. #167551 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ceaa2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

#167551 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#167551 has RGB values of R:22, G:117, B:81 and CMYK values of C:0.81, M:0, Y:0.31, K:0.54. Its decimal value is 1471825.

Shades and Tints of #167551
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f0f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#167551
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#414a47 is the less saturated color, while #018a56 is the most saturated one.
